Output 4c99756ec6cda8b37174e1a2ab29981f4876b860763b165ee015d560e0143d25:3

value
7306091
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 589e6d2a345ec912869d4a6a8ce3f52954338cc3 OP_EQUALVERIFY OP_CHECKSIG
address
195aFYSZJ7vyrePduBdXVWZM9WSoSAXPyV
transaction
4c99756ec6cda8b37174e1a2ab29981f4876b860763b165ee015d560e0143d25
spent
true